What is the Crash Report Form in Ohio?
The Crash Report Form is a vital document used in Ohio to document vehicle accidents. Its primary purpose is to detail the circumstances surrounding the accidents, which aids in legal and insurance processes. This form must be completed and signed by both drivers and vehicle owners involved in the accident, ensuring accountability and accuracy in reporting.
Accurate documentation of vehicle incidents is crucial for various reasons, particularly for insurance claims and legal proceedings. The requirement for signatures underscores the necessity of verifying the information provided in the report.

Who Needs the Crash Report Form?
Both drivers and vehicle owners are required to fill out the Crash Report Form in Ohio. It is crucial for these individuals to understand the eligibility criteria, which typically hinge on the specifics of the crash, such as severity and involvement of any property damage.
In addition to drivers and owners, other parties may also contribute to the form, including witnesses or law enforcement officers, depending on the nature of the accident.

Who is eligible to use the Crash Report Form?
The Crash Report Form can be used by drivers and vehicle owners involved in vehicle accidents in Ohio. Both parties must complete and sign the form to document the incident accurately.
What information is required to complete the form?
Essential information includes the names, addresses, and contact numbers of drivers and vehicle owners, details of the vehicles involved, the accident’s location, and any circumstances surrounding the crash.

Is notarization required for the Crash Report Form?
No, notarization is not required for the Crash Report Form in Ohio, but the form must be signed by all involved parties to be valid.
